Frosty temperatures have met their match! These trim, tapered fit pants are perfect for cold weather running, skiing and biking. The Winter Fit pant has a drawcord at the waist, two zippered hand pockets, 9-inch locking ankle zippers, gripper elastic at the ankles and chafe-free inseams. This pant is updated with new white reflective seams that give you 360º reflectivity. Shed the layers, keep the warmth! *Note: We recommend that you wash garments with 3SP fabric inside out to protect the outer surface. Hang dry, do not put in the clothes dryer.
These pants have a slightly longer inseam then normal.
3SP (90% polypropylene, 10% spandex)

| Men's Winter Fit Pant Fit: Semi-fitted; Comfort rise | ||||||||||
| Size | S | MS | M | ML | LS | L | LL | XL | XLL | XXL |
| Fits Waists ranging from | 29-34" | 31-37" | 31-37" | 31-37" | 33-39" | 33-39" | 33-39" | 35-41" | 35-41" | 37-43" |
| Approximate Inseam Length | 29" | 28" | 30" | 32" | 29" | 31" | 32" | 33" | 34" | 33" |
*Note that inseam lengths may vary between pant styles and may vary from pant to pant slightly in the same style and size due to the stretch nature of our fabrics.
The measurements of one pair may not match charts above exactly due to the nature of cutting and sewing stretch fabric.
